Reading apps are designed to help students develop their reading comprehension, vocabulary, and fluency. These apps offer a variety of features such as audio playback, interactive quizzes, and personalized reading recommendations. One popular reading app is Epic! – an online library with over 40,000 books for kids of all ages. Students can access a diverse collection of fiction and non-fiction books, read-aloud audio, and interactive quizzes to test their understanding of the text. Another notable reading app is Raz-Kids, which provides leveled reading resources for students in grades K-5. Students can listen to, read, and record themselves reading books at their appropriate reading level, helping them improve their reading skills at their own pace.
Writing apps, on the other hand, are designed to help students improve their writing skills, organize their thoughts, and enhance their creativity. These apps offer features such as word processing, spell check, grammar correction, and cloud storage. One popular writing app is Google Docs, which allows students to create, edit, and collaborate on documents in real-time. With its cloud storage capabilities, students can access their work from any device, making it convenient for them to work on assignments both in and out of the classroom. Another noteworthy writing app is Grammarly, a writing assistant that helps students improve their grammar, punctuation, and style. Grammarly provides instant feedback on spelling and grammar errors, suggesting corrections and enhancements to help students produce high-quality writing.
